Step 1: Initial Assessment
Our technicians arrive quickly to assess the situation and identify the root cause of the leak. This ensures we can develop an effective plan to fix the issue fast.
Step 2: Leak Containment
Specialized equipment like wet vacuums and containment units, are used to prevent further water damage and protect your property.
Step 3: Water Removal
Industrial-grade pumps are used to extract water from the affected area, reducing the risk of mold growth and secondary damage.
Step 4: Drying and Dehumidification
High-powered fans and dehumidifiers are employed to dry the area thoroughly, ensuring your property is safe to inhabit.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Repair
Our team conducts a final inspection to ensure everything is dry and secure before making any necessary repairs.

Warning Signs You Need Shower Pan Leak Water Removal in Lake Forest Park, WA
Ignoring these signs can lead to significant expenses and potential health risks. Catching the issue early saves you money and prevents bigger problems.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Don’t ignore persistent musty smells, as they can be a sign of mold growth and water damage.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Act quickly when you notice water stains, as they can show a more significant issue.
Visible Water Damage or Warping
Don’t delay if you spot visible signs of water damage or warping around your shower pan.

Common Questions About Shower Pan Leak Water Removal
Will My Insurance Cover the Cost?
Yes most insurance policies cover water damage and leaks. But, it’s essential to check your policy specifics. Our team can help you navigate the process.
How Long Will the Process Take?
Typically 3-5 days depending on the severity of the leak and the size of the affected area.
Can I Prevent Shower Pan Leaks?
Yes regular inspections and maintenance can help prevent leaks. Our team can provide guidance on how to inspect and maintain your shower pan.
